1. Apply for a National Insurance Number:
A National Insurance number is a unique identifier that allows you to work and pay taxes in the UK. You will need to apply for one as soon as possible after arriving in the UK, as it can take a few weeks to receive your number. To apply, you will need to call the National Insurance number application line and provide some personal information, such as your name, date of birth, and address. Once you have your number, you should keep it safe, as you will need it throughout your time in the UK.


2. Open a Bank Account:
Opening a bank account in the UK will make it easier for you to manage your finances, pay bills, and receive your salary. Most banks require proof of address and a National Insurance number to open an account, some banks offer online applications, which can be more convenient than visiting a branch in person. When choosing a bank, consider factors such as fees, interest rates, and services offered.
You can choose from a range of banks, including high street banks like Barclays, Lloyds, and HSBC, or online banks like Monzo and Starling.

4. Register with a Doctor:
It's important to register with a local doctor or General Practitioner (GP) when you move to the UK. This will give you access to healthcare services, including prescriptions, check-ups, and referrals to specialists if needed. You can find a GP near you by using the NHS website.
When you have found a GP practice, you will need to fill in a registration form and provide proof of address. Once you are registered, you can book appointments, order prescriptions, and access a range of healthcare services.


5. Get a UK SIM Card:

If you're planning to use your mobile phone in the UK, you'll need to get a UK SIM card. This will give you a local phone number and access to local mobile networks. You can choose from a range of mobile providers, including EE, O2, Vodafone, and Three. Consider factors such as coverage, data allowances, and international calling rates when choosing a provider and plan.
